> The following false positive validation errors occurred for us with the Guided Decision Table editor (created the rule in the GDT editor). They are close but each has one discriminator column making the rows/rules unique.
> Note that the same error occurred twice, once for rule rows 1:7 and once for rule rows 4:7.
> {quote}
> Conflicting rows
> Affected rows:4, 7
> (same message for "Affected rows:1, 7")
> Conflict between two rows exists when the conditions for both rules are met with a same set of facts, but the actions set existing fact fields to different values. The conditions can be redundant or subsumptant.
> Since the actions do different things with the same conditions, it is impossible to know which actions end up activating last. This causes the rule set to be inconsistent. To fix this, please either remove one row or make the conditions more strict.
> {quote}
